Description: 
...The Flood Warning is extended for the following rivers in Michigan...Wisconsin... Menominee River near Florence affecting Iron, Florence and Dickinson Counties. Menominee River near McAllister affecting Menominee and Marinette Counties. For the Menominee River...including Florence, Niagara, McAllister... Minor flooding is forecast. * WHAT...Minor flooding is occurring and minor flooding is forecast. * WHERE...Menominee River near Florence. * WHEN...Until further notice. * IMPACTS...At 10.0 feet, Floodwaters reach a few homes and cottages along Runbers Road. * ADDITIONAL DETAILS... - At 10:00 AM CDT Thursday the stage was 9.3 feet. - Bankfull stage is 8.5 feet. - Recent Activity...The maximum river stage in the 24 hours ending at 10:00 AM CDT Thursday was 9.6 feet. - Forecast...The river is expected to rise to a crest of 10.0 feet Sunday morning. - Flood stage is 9.0 feet. - http://www.weather.gov/safety/flood
Instruction: 
Turn around, don't drown when encountering flooded roads. Most flood deaths occur in vehicles. Motorists should not attempt to drive around barricades or drive cars through flooded areas.
